No One Wants The Child Poem by Reva Kern

No One Wants The Child



Nobody wants the child -
A curled-up silhouette
Ice cold
In the middle
Of a dark alley -
Dull eyes look out
in innocence
The face changed
Into one of grief
A distorted gaze
Imploring whoever he encounters
Nobody wants the child - OH!
In the middle of melting ice and snow
At least at this moment the world
Is beautiful, though so very cold -
Nobody wants the child - OH!
In a dream lying undiscovered
At least at this moment the world
Is beautiful but phony
Nobody wants the child - OH!
Abandoned the desire for one
At least its dying can free oneself
Although this is very cowardly
Nobody wants the child - OH!
Search for an angel
It can carry you to heaven
Have clothes and food
Not have to worry -
Sunshine disperses the darkness
In the alley
Warming the heart
But the child's body
Is already so stiff
And in warm sunlight,
He is still not moving
Cold ice enters the marrow of his bones
Daybreak is warm
Before the moment when dawn comes
The dark withdraws
Oh! The ice cold world.

This is a translation of the poem 没人要的孩子 by Guo Jian Kang
